Ginataang Tilapia is a dish where Tilapia (a fish belonging to the tilapiine cichlid tribe) is cooked in coconut milk (or cream) and served with banana peppers. This tilapia dish is a stewed tilapia with coconut milk. Cooking fish in coconut milk is one of the many popular Filipino dishes.
